Now I want to make an animated cursor from a series of 11 frames that I put together in another program. But I don't know how to open them all in Real World Cursor. As far as I can tell, there is no tutorial on the website that tells me how to do this. Can anybody tell me how or direct me to some webpage that will tell me how?

There are multiple ways, but the easiest would probably be using the "Cursor from Image" wizard on the "Create" tab and select all your images when asked (you can select multiple files in the window for example by holding down CTRL and clicking on the individual files or by dragging a rectangle around them).
